**Ticket #SUP — Reminder job skipped for Bramblewood Clinic**

Hey team, the nightly appointment reminder job on Carepath didn't fire for Bramblewood Clinic last Tuesday, so about 40 patients never got their texts. I've patched the scheduler so it retries once if the first run stalls, and backfilled the missed batch manually. Front desk has been looped in and seems happy. Before we close this out, we need a formal sign-off confirming the fix is safe for all clinics, not just Bramblewood. Sign-off owner is listed below.

named custodian: Druion Kelix Brivan

Vendor note: timing-chip readers for the Ashfell Harbor Marathon are leased from Chronoline Systems under a three-year agreement renewing each March. The reader units (model CL-9) require firmware updates before every event; Chronoline ships these two weeks out, and we verify on the practice mats at the Dockside loop. Spare units are stored at the Ashfell depot. Escalations for failed mats on race day go through their duty desk, reachable at the address below.

billing contact of bawep-tajeg = tamath.silion.fraok@olvarqsoft.local

Ticket #2907 — Signature check fails on report builder export

Support: customers exporting from the Tallyvane report builder see a signature verification error after the sorting-stability patch. The patch changed row ordering in grouped exports, which altered the serialized payload, so exports signed before the patch now fail verification against cached manifests. Advise customers to regenerate reports; old exports cannot be re-verified. Fresh exports are signed with the key below.

signing key of fadug-haweg = bky19_x2JJNa4RuE34mQa9TgK

# Runbook: Fleet Fuel-Usage Report

The Hollowmere fuel report runs nightly against the Vexler telemetry store. If it fails, check the ingest queue first — stale odometer rows are the usual cause. Re-run with the backfill flag only after confirming the queue is drained, or you'll double-count litres. Output lands in the depot dashboard by 06:00 local. Do not edit the aggregation SQL; raise a ticket with the Kestrelworks data team instead. The report job starts with the configuration values below.

deployment values, yaguf-tafop:
ULAAEL_HOST=ulaael.lumicsys.internal
ULAAEL_PORT=7000